REOPENED ASB/Athletic Secretary

Company: Castle Rock School District 401
Location: Castle Rock
Posted on: April 2, 2026

Job Description:

Position Type: Secretarial/ Secretary - Level 1 Date Posted: 3/27/2026 Location: Castle Rock High School Date Available: 04/20/2026 Closing Date: 04/10/2026 Reopend: 3/27/2026 Castle Rock School District is seeking a highly organized, student-centered Level 1 ASB & Athletics Secretary The ASB & Athletics Secretary provides comprehensive administrative, financial, and clerical support to our Associated Student Body programs and athletic department. This position is responsible for managing ASB and athletic financial records, supporting student activities and athletics, coordinating events and schedules, and ensuring compliance with Washington State laws (WAC), district policies, and established accounting and internal control procedures related to student funds. This role requires a high level of professionalism, accuracy, confidentiality,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ced high school environment. Essential Functions: Provide clerical support to ASB and Athletic Director(s) in the daily administration and operation of ASB programs and the Athletic Department. Manage financial records for ASB programs and Athletic Department, including monitoring account balances and related financial activity for the purpose of ensuring that allocations are accurate, related revenues are generated, expenses are within budget limits and/or fiscal practices are followed. Assure procurement of supplies, equipment, services as needed by ASB and Athletic Department. Maintain a variety of fiscal information, files and records. Process, deposits, balance daily student fines and fees for ASB and Athletics Generate financial reports in compliance with district, state and federal guidelines. Prepare money boxes, manage electronic ticketing platforms for all activities and events. Reconcile gate and concessions receipts and inventory. Communicate effectively with students, teachers, parents and community, including communicating with parents/guardians regarding outstanding student fines/fees. Prepare student refund requests for processing. Manage Final Forms for all athletics and activities. Schedule district vehicles, check out keys and fuel cards and record odometers readings. Provide support and assistance in the development of the program and department budgets Independently answer routine matters and refer others to appropriate persons. Complete routine clerical work including filing and material preparation. Practices ethical standards of conduct and maintains confidentiality of positions at all times. Other Functions: Oversees accommodations for travel, including hotel reservations, vehicles, meals, etc. Perform other related functions as assigned to support the success of the district. Provide backup support to other clerical staff. Qualifications: A high school diploma or equivalent. Minimum two years of secretarial experience with increasing responsibility. Demonstrated knowledge of computers and software, including Microsoft Office, Excel and student systems. Demonstrated ability to employ principles of proper business correspondence, including the ability to compose letters, correspondence and reports from written notes of verbal instruction. Experience in basic bookkeeping/accounting practices. Demonstrated ability to work with frequent interruptions. Demonstrated ability to plan and conduct the effective operation of an office, including articulate speech and grammar skills to communicate in a professional manner. Demonstrated 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with those contracted in the course of work, including professional and friendly telephone and personal presence in welcoming visitors. Demonstrated knowledge of management procedures and current office practices including the ability to read, handle and maintain large amounts of paperwork. Demonstrated ability to initiate support activities without specific directions. Regular and reliable attendance. Preferred Qualifications: A.A. degree in related field Successful experience in school district bookkeeping/secretarial position. Demonstrated proficiency in Microsoft Office, Student Data program (Skyward) and Google Employment Informations: Location: Castle Rock High School Assignment: 225 days per year (213 workdays 12 holiday) Salary: $27.44-$30.73 FSLA: Non-Exempt Evaluation: Performance of this job will be evaluated annually in accordance with the classified collective bargaining agreement.
